Attended, Business, Wayne State University, 1977-1979
Attended, Business, Western Michigan University, 1975-1977
Candidate, United States House of Representatives, Michigan, District 10, 2016, 2018
County Commissioner, Macomb County, Michigan, 2009-2011
Candidate, Michigan State Senate, District 9, 2010
Representative, Michigan State House of Representatives, 2003-2009
Mayor, City of Eastpointe, Michigan, 1999-2002
Member, Eastpointe City Council, 1995-1999
Former Trustee, South East Macomb Sanitary District
Former Trustee, South Macomb Disposal Authority
Chief Executive Officer, Accavitti Consulting Group, Limited Liability Corporation, 2009-present
Chief Executive Officer, Automatic Appliance & Electronics, 1979-2003
President, Care House of Macomb County, 2012-present
Former Member/Former President, Eastpointe Community Chest
Former Trustee, Eastpointe Employees' Pension Fund
Member, Eastpointe Historical Society, present
Member/Former President, Eastpointe Kiwanis Club
Member, Eastpointe Lions Club, present
Former Trustee, Eastpointe Memorial Library Board
Member, Eastpointe Planning Commission
Member, Friends of the Roseville Library, present
Member, Roseville Optimist Club
Member, Selfridge Air National Guard Base Community Council, present
Board Member, The Lake House - (cancer support organization), 2015-2016
Director, Eastpointe Library Board, 1995-2000
